Marketing Educator of the Year Award

 

Dublin Institute of Technology
Laura Cuddihy

Laura Cuddihy is a senior lecturer in the Faculty of Business at Dublin Institute of Technology where she teaches at undergraduate, postgraduate and executive education levels. Laura has also extensively published in the marketing, sales and education fields. Laura has been shortlisted for this award on the basis of her outstanding work at the forefront of the development of sales education in Ireland, an area in which DIT has pioneered and excelled, and which is key to marketing success. With a career background in sales and marketing roles in the medical devices industry. Laura has developed excellent links with industry and has leveraged these to ensure effective collaboration for results.

Dublin Institute of Technology
Alex Gibson

Alex Gibson is a senior lecturer in marketing at the School of Hospitality Management & Tourism at Dublin Institute of Technology, and he chaired the committee which developed DIT's Tourism Marketing degree. With a career background in fmcg and hospitality marketing, Alex has been in marketing education since 1991, and his research interests centre on the interface between marketing and social media. Alex has presented The Persuaders radio show on Dublin City Anna Livia for the past seven years and he also presents a monthly television programme - The Media Show - for City Channel, the first such TV show in Ireland to bring marketing issues to such wide audiences.

Griffith College
Tim McNulty

Tim McNulty BL has been lecturing at both undergraduate and postgraduate levels for over 12 years in Griffith College Dublin. His areas of specialisation include consumer behaviour, international marketing and business strategy. Before entering academia, Tim spent five years in financial services. As a practising barrister Tim also delivers courses in various areas of Law. He lectures in Contract Law at Dublin Institute of Technology in Bolton Street. He also specialises in the Law of Tort and Intellectual Property Protection. In addition, he has been a distance learning tutor in Law and International Marketing for the Marketing Institute's Graduateship Programme. Tim is an active member of the Marketing Institute of Ireland.

University of Ulster
Marian Norwood & Team

The University of Ulster is located on four campuses at Coleraine, Jordanstown, Belfast and Derry. A team based in the School of International Business at the Magee campus in Derry has developed an exciting and innovative new curriculum in Advertising, aimed at moving a student toward an entry-level position in an ad agency, a media supplier or a related promotional communication company. Marian Norwood, Lecturer in Marketing, chaired the course planning team that developed the new BSc Honours Degree in Advertising, which was developed in consultation with practitioners, and which includes a placement year. The team members comprised the very best marketing educational talent available at the university.

Waterford Institute of Technology
Thomas O'Toole

Thomas O'Toole is Head of the School of Business at Waterford Institute of Technology, where he has successfully led an initiative to strengthen its positioning in the south-east. Thomas is a Fellow of the Marketing Institute of Ireland, and is currently Chair of the Irish Academy of Management. He was a member of the Strategy Waterford task force, later Strategy South East, set up by the Government. He is also on the board of Waterford Chamber of Commerce and Kilkenny Arts Festival. Thomas maintains active research interests and the second edition of his co-authored book entitled Strategic Market Relationships was published in 2007 by Wiley.
